Output 63dec3f9dea0bc2f4a53c8e26d68395f3a5cdd760a379cd9c57ac87bdc9c9533:3

value
1741634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f5cbdbd30997e2312035659905646b7e65f13c1 OP_EQUAL
address
34YqyG2HizSHa5xMAZoej7jL3to7JmQJVX
transaction
63dec3f9dea0bc2f4a53c8e26d68395f3a5cdd760a379cd9c57ac87bdc9c9533
spent
true